when you download this, does the game file automatically update when they update it on here or nah
Itch confuses me
No. You have to either, completely delete the old files and place the new update, or replace the files by dragging them into the folder and clicking the replaced button for each duplicate file. Alternatively, if you want to keep older versions, you can just make a new folder with the version name on it